Review:
“The Road to Emmaus” is a story in music of the three strangers walking the road to Emmaus after the crucifixion. The text uses “Abide With Me (Us)” and “He Is Risen” as a part of the story. The music is straightforward and could be played as a challenge piece by Level 2 - 3 choirs. This piece is suitable for Easter or general worship services. 65 measures.
